Strawberry-Ginger Caipirosca

Recipe information

  • Yield

    serves 2

Ingredients

10 fresh strawberries, hulled and quartered
30 fresh mint leaves
1/4 lime, cut into 4 pieces
1 teaspoon freshly grated ginger
2 tablespoons sugar
2 cups cracked ice
1/2 cup vodka

Preparation

  1. Place the berries, mint, lime, and ginger in a cocktail shaker. Sprinkle the sugar over top; muddle the mixture with a long spoon until almost pureed. Add the ice and vodka; shake well. Divide between 2 glasses; serve immediately.
